The evolution of warehousing and logistics companies can be attributed to several factors. Globalization has expanded markets, making it essential for businesses to have efficient and reliable supply chain partners. E-commerce growth has also played a pivotal role, with the demand for quick and reliable deliveries escalating. As a result, the logistics and warehousing sector has adapted by incorporating technology-driven solutions to meet the ever-increasing demands of the market.
In recent years, the adoption of data analytics and artificial intelligence has revolutionized the way logistics companies operate. Predictive analytics help these companies forecast demand more accurately, enabling them to optimize inventory levels and enhance overall supply chain efficiency. Automation technologies, including autonomous vehicles and robotics, have streamlined warehouse operations, reducing human error and increasing speed.
